RCom and RJIO, now enter a "Virtual Merger"
Share:

It’s been about a decade since the split of Reliance Inc. The two Ambani brothers had parted their ways, and this split was named as the India Inc’s most high profile split. However the dream of their father Late Dhirubhai Ambani has brought them together again, maybe only virtually.

"Anil Ambani & Mukesh Ambani is working hand in hand to create the India Shri Dhirubhai Ambani dreamt of," said the Rcom spokesperson.

The two companies will now be sharing each other’s telecom infrastructure, under which comes, Mobile towers, optical fibre networks and spectrum of Rcom and electronics and 4G LTE services of RJio, as told by Mr. Anil Ambani to their shareholders in a meeting.

This merger, however, should not be confused with a legal merger by the companies as it is termed as “Virtual Merger” by the younger sibling on the Ambani family. The only thing that is collaborating is that  from now on, Rcom customers can enjoy 4G services like that of RJio and RJio customers(when required) can now operate in 2G and 3G networks as they might find convenient.
